For game 4 I think both teams are probably going to have bullpen games so it doesn’t matter so much who starts.
The Rays hit lefties so well, that I wouldn’t feel great giving Sale or Erod traditional starts. I’d rather try and mix and max the whole game. Obviously Eovaldi and Pivetta won’t be available for tomorrow. Houck pitched 61 pitches on Friday, but he might be available for an inning or 2.
So for righties you’ll have Houck, Whitlock, Braiser, Robles, Barnes, and Ottavino available and for lefties Sale, Erod, Perez, Davis, and Taylor. I hope Barnes and Otto are ready for action.
We might have to employ the same strategy if there is a game 5, but at least by then Eovaldi and Pivetta might be able to pitch an inning or 2.
For the Rays I believe Patino was scheduled to start tomorrow, and he pitched an inning tonight. He’s probably available tomorrow for limited duty along with their game 1 and 2 starters, and most of their bullpen.
